Yes, particle board is susceptible to expansion and contraction due to changes in humidity and temperature.

No, particle board is not considered eco-friendly due to the fact that it is made from wood chips and sawdust mixed with resins and binders, which typically contain formaldehyde. These materials are not easily biodegradable and can release harmful volatile organic compounds (VOCs) into the environment. Additionally, the production of particle board often involves deforestation, which further contributes to environmental degradation.

No, particle board is not resistant to warping and swelling.

Yes, particle board has a tendency to warp over time due to its composition of wood particles and adhesive. The exposure to moisture, changes in temperature, and humidity can cause the board to expand and contract, resulting in warping.
